Each material behaves differently, so it is worth knowing how the parts age before you choose. The turquoise appears as an opaque blue-green stone, with a darker matrix webbing that shifts piece to piece. Against the skin, being soft and slightly porous, it prefers to be kept clear of hard contact. Inside the piece, the Dzi-style bead is an agate bead whose eye and stripe patterns sit in contrasting bands across the stone. Handled often, because the pattern is inside the stone rather than applied, it does not wear off with handling. The copper is a warm reddish metal with a soft, low-glare surface. Over months of wear, it darkens toward a brown patina with wear and skin contact, which some owners prefer and others polish back. Yak Bone — an ivory-toned organic material, matte and slightly porous, with natural grain marks. In everyday use, it is light, warm to the touch and slightly absorbent, so it ages fastest where it meets skin.

Care

Keep it away from perfume, sunscreen, soap and household cleaners, none of which the stone tolerates well. Care for it as you would a polished agate: keep it away from chemicals and impact, and wipe it dry after wear. Wipe it dry after wear and store it away from damp air; polish only with a copper-safe cloth if you want the original brightness. Keep it dry, out of prolonged sun, and never soak it. Wipe it after wear, store it dry and away from direct sun, and it will need very little else.
